The short version

Homedale has notably lower household income than the US average, with a median household income of $13,987. Population has fallen 22% since 2000, a loss of 565 residents. 5%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her, below the national rate of 20%. Median home value is $38,800. The poverty rate of 28.5% is well above the national figure. Households here earn about 45% less than the Idaho median.

Frequently asked

How many people live in Homedale, Idaho?

Homedale, Idaho has about 1,963 residents according to the 1990 Census.

What is the median household income in Homedale, Idaho?

The typical household in Homedale, Idaho earns about $13,987 a year. Half of households make more than that, and half make less.

Is Homedale, Idaho expensive?

In Homedale, Idaho, the median home is worth about $38,800, and the typical rent is about $238 a month.

How educated are people in Homedale, Idaho?

About 4.6% of adults age 25 and over in Homedale, Idaho hold a bachelor's degree or higher.

What is the poverty rate in Homedale, Idaho?

About 28.5% of people in Homedale, Idaho live below the federal poverty line.
